Expand Up @@ -36,7 +36,6 @@ Each codemod resides in its own directory under `recipes/` and should include:
| `codemod.yml` | Codemod manifest file |
| `workflow.yml` | Workflow definition file |
| `tests/` | Test suite using `jssg` testing utilities |
| `tsconfig.json` | TypeScript configuration |

> [!NOTE]
> The `workflow.ts` naming is conventional but can be changed as needed. Ensure to update the `workflow.yml` accordingly. We use `workflow` when there are one step codemods; for multi-step codemods, consider using `what-to-change.ts` or similar descriptive names.
